RIB SOFTWARE NORTH AMERICA INC.

Alpharetta, Georgia

RIB SOFTWARE NORTH AMERICA INC.

Address
800 NORTH POINT PKWY STE 475 , Alpharetta , 30005 , Georgia
Contact Person
ROXANNA MONTES
Established
1983